When it comes to downloading apps from the internet, safety should always be the top priority. With the rise of APKMirror and the Google Play Store, users are now faced with numerous options for obtaining their favorite apps. However, not all of these options are created equal, and some may even pose a risk to your device's security. In this article, we will explore the differences between APKMirror and the Google Play Store, and provide you with a step-by-step guide on how to safely download apps from both platforms.

Understanding the Risks of Downloading Apps from APKMirror

APKMirror is a popular website that allows users to download APK files of various apps, including those that are not available on the Google Play Store. While APKMirror can be a convenient option for users who want to access apps that are not available on the Play Store, it also poses a significant risk to your device's security. One of the main risks associated with APKMirror is the presence of malicious apps that can steal your personal data or even install malware on your device. To mitigate this risk, it's essential to understand the types of apps that are available on APKMirror and to exercise caution when downloading them. For example, if you're looking to download a popular game, make sure to check the app's reviews and ratings on APKMirror before proceeding with the download.

Safely Downloading Apps from the Google Play Store

The Google Play Store is the official app store for Android devices, and it's generally considered to be a safe place to download apps. However, even with the Play Store's robust security measures in place, there are still risks associated with downloading apps from the platform. One of the main risks is the presence of low-quality or malicious apps that can compromise your device's security. To minimize this risk, it's essential to follow some simple best practices when downloading apps from the Play Store. For example, always read the app's description and reviews before downloading, and be wary of apps that ask for excessive permissions or require you to grant access to sensitive information. Additionally, make sure to only download apps from the official Play Store website, and avoid downloading apps from third-party websites or APK files.

Verifying App Authenticity on APKMirror

When downloading apps from APKMirror, it's essential to verify the authenticity of the app to ensure you're getting the genuine version. Here's how to do it:

First, check the app's developer website or official social media channels to see if they have announced any updates or releases. Compare the version number on APKMirror with the one on the official website.

Next, look for the "Downloaded" or "Signed" badge on the APKMirror page. This indicates that the app has been downloaded and verified by a trusted user, or that it has been signed by the developer.

Another way to verify authenticity is to check the app's signature. On APKMirror, you can find the signature information by clicking on the "More" button and then selecting "Details." Look for the "Signature" section, which should match the signature found on the official website or other trusted sources.

Choosing the Right APK Version

With multiple APK versions available on APKMirror, it can be challenging to choose the right one. Here are some tips to help you make the right decision:

Check the version number: Ensure that the version number on APKMirror matches the one on the official website or other trusted sources.

Look for beta or alpha versions: If you're looking for a specific feature or update, check if there's a beta or alpha version available on APKMirror.

Consider the device compatibility: Make sure the APK version you choose is compatible with your device's architecture (e.g., ARM, x86, or x64).

Managing App Permissions on Play Store

When downloading apps from the Play Store, it's essential to manage app permissions to ensure your device's security and privacy. Here's how to do it:

When installing an app from the Play Store, you'll be prompted to review the app's permissions. Take the time to carefully review each permission and decide whether to grant or deny access.

You can also review and manage app permissions from the Play Store app settings. To do this:

Open the Play Store app and navigate to the "My apps & games" section.

Find the app you want to review and tap on it.

Tap on the "Permissions" button to review and manage the app's permissions.
